Dylan Mingo has been active in high-profile recruitment, with multiple outlets noting his status as a top-five guard in the class of 2026 and ongoing evaluation by several programs. Some reports highlighted Auburn and Baylor as pursuing him early in the process, including performances on the EYBL circuit that boosted his stock. These developments reflect a multi-school recruitment that has evolved as programs prioritized fit and development potential.[1]
-
In 2026, there were reports that North Carolina (UNC) parted ways with Mingo after a coaching change, which shifted his recruitment landscape and opened the door for other programs to gain ground. Subsequent coverage indicated that Mingo decommitted from UNC and explored new options, with Penn State and Baylor among the programs noted as strong contenders during that period.[2][3][4][5]
-
By late 2025 and into early 2026, various outlets tracked continued interest from multiple programs, including UNC, Baylor, Penn State, and others, as Mingo navigated official visits and ongoing evaluation. Some pieces suggested UNC remained in the mix before the decommitment, while others emphasized a broader field of suitors and the likelihood of a late decision.[4][9]
